David - could you speculate on how much (potential) stress this could put on the transformer? Would a 12/16 mismatch be better than a 4/8?
 
12 is closer to 16 than 4 is to 8 so the former presents less stress. Measure your 810 with an ohm-meter and see what the speakers average. A 4 ohm speaker might measure 3.2 ohms. A 4 ohm cab could be a little different. If the ohms, what they call DC resistance, is the same, there is no difference in terms of stress if you connect a 4 ohm speaker vs a 4 ohm cabinet.

A lot of people run 4 ohm cabs with their B-15 without any problems. It won't hurt to try it to see how you like the sound.

The one caveat I'd say to running a cab at a lower impedance is the amp does tighten up to a degree. This is why Jess liked it.

It also changes the performance of the amp a bit. There's no free lunch. I suspect that people came to Jess asking if there was a way to make the amp a little louder. This was one thing that he could do. Of course, it makes the transformer and tubes work a bit harder which is why I don't recommend it. As I've said in the past, on some amps you can do this with no ill effects, on some amps you can't, but there is also a gray area where you can do it but are pushing the amp. I believe that the B-15 falls into this category.

More than likely Corey, your speakers are all wired in parallel. The DCR is probably just a little high. Better to live a blissful life than to put a screwdriver through a cone. :p Also, keep in mind that some ohm meters are not accurate when measuring low resistances. Your meter might say 5, but the actual value could be less. How does your meter do when you measure a one ohm resistor?

Let's consider a few scenarios:

If all the 32 ohm speakers were wired in parallel (32 || 32 || 32 || 32 || 32 || 32 || 32 || 32) it works out to 4 ohms, expect the DCR to be 85% less or around 3.4 ohms.

If you have one pair wired in series and the remaining six in parallel (32 + 32 || 32 || 32 || 32 || 32 || 32 || 32) the calculated impedance works out to 4.9 ohms. The DCR would be about 4.2 ohms.

If two pairs of paralleled speakers were wired in series then four speakers paralleled (32 + 32 || 32 + 32 || 32 || 32 || 32 || 32), the impedance works out to 6.4, the DCR would be around 5.4 ohms.

running the wrong impedance = less power out of the amp. I don't think a choke would help that much in an amp this size, a dropping resistor works just fine! If you wanna stiffen up the HT bigger caps and faster diodes always help.
 
They did add the choke in the Heritage B-15. The designers wanted a stiffer power supply. It would be a simple mod to bypass it if someone who had that model didn't want this feature. They also supplemented this by boosting the capacitance a bit. I like the boosted capacitance. Not sure if I would want the choke.

I think that the design intent was to provide the vintage tone but to help the amps performance a bit by delaying the onset of distortion and adding a bit more headroom thus getting a little more out of the amp.
